GLENDALE, ARIZ. (AP) -- A return to the struggling NFC West might be just what the Arizona Cardinals need to clinch that long-sought division title.
On the heels of losses to the New York Giants and Philadelphia Eagles, the Cardinals are home this weekend to face the St. Louis Rams. A victory will earn the Cardinals their first division title in 33 years and give them their first home playoff game since 1947.
Even if they're upset by a Rams team (2-10) that has lost its last six games, the Cardinals can clinch the NFC West crown if San
Francisco loses at home to the New York Jets.
The Cardinals (7-5) haven't played since a 48-20 Thanksgiving night drubbing in Philadelphia.
